Credit card companies use negative balances to represent when the credit card company owes the customer money and positive balan

ces to represent when the customer owes the credit card company money.
Mya has a balance of 0 dollars with her credit card company.
What does a balance of 0 dollars represent?
Mathematics
2 answers:
notka56 [123]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

It represents that the bank owes her nothing and she doesn't owe the bank anything. So it is neither postive or negative

2x+3=-7<br><br> What is the answer?
Mashcka [7]

Hi there! With equations like this we want to get our variable on one side and and our constant on the other.

So with 2x + 3 = -7 you'd subtract the constant 3 from both sides of the equal sign to get 2x = -10, then you'd divide both sides by 2 to get x = -5. If you double check your work by replacing x in the original equation with our answer we'd find that 2(-5) + 3 = -7 is correct.
